The workplace is evolving, and with it, the challenges of attracting and retaining top talent. In an era where employees expect meaningful work, career development, and a strong company culture, it’s time for HR leaders to rethink their approach to talent management.

A great talent strategy doesn’t just fill open roles – it builds a thriving, engaged workforce that’s equipped to drive business success. That’s why we created this guide with five proven strategies to enhance the employee experience, improve retention, and create a workplace where people want to stay and grow.

In this guide, you’ll learn:

  • How engagement surveys impact retention – employees are up to 36% more likely to leave if they don’t believe action will be taken on survey feedback
  • The recognition strategies that matter most, and why balancing effort and reward is key to motivation
  • Why continuous feedback transforms performance and motivates employees to go above and beyond
  • How to build transparent performance processes that inspire trust and accountability
  • The link between career development and retention
